Why These Are the Top Kia Repair Auto Repair Shops in Lead

** The Kia repair market in Lead, South Dakota, is characteristic of a small, rural city. There is a clear division of services: * **Authorized Dealer Dominance (for Specialization):** Lithia Kia of Spearfish is the undisputed leader for all warranty work, recall services, and highly complex issues involving proprietary Kia systems (DCT, EV, Drive Wise). Their pricing is typically at a premium, aligned with dealership labor rates. * **Independent Shop Role (for Maintenance & General Repair):** The local market is served by reliable, general-purpose shops like Lead-Deadwood Auto. They compete effectively on price for standard maintenance and repairs but lack the specific tools and certifications for advanced Kia-specific procedures. * **Specialist Gap:** A genuine, independent Kia specialist (e.g., focusing solely on Theta engine replacements or DCT rebuilds) does not exist in the immediate area due to the limited population base. Consumers seeking this level of non-dealer expertise must look to larger shops in Rapid City. * **Competition & Pricing:** Competition is moderate. Pricing at the local Lead shop is very competitive for general work, while the dealership commands higher rates for its specialized, manufacturer-backed services. What are the most common Kia repair issues for drivers in the Lead, SD area?

Given our steep hills and cold winters, common issues include premature brake wear, battery failures due to extreme cold, and suspension component stress from rough roads. Many local Kia owners also report issues with the anti-lock brake system (ABS) modules, which can be sensitive to road salt and moisture.

When should I seek immediate service for my Kia given Lead's driving conditions?

Seek immediate service for any warning lights related to brakes, engine, or airbags, especially before navigating our steep grades like the road to Deadwood. Also, address any unusual steering or suspension noises promptly, as potholes and frost heaves from freeze-thaw cycles can quickly worsen underlying issues.

What local factors should I consider when maintaining my Kia in Lead?

Prioritize seasonal services like installing winter tires and more frequent undercarriage washes to combat corrosive road salt used on icy roads. Given the long, cold starts, having your battery and charging system tested each fall is crucial to avoid being stranded in remote areas of the Northern Black Hills.
